A group is a vertical column on the Periodic Table. The elements in a group have very similar chemical properties because their outer electron configuration is the same.
Ex: the first column on the left, Li, Na, K etc. Each of these has one outer electron, causing each to react in very similar ways. They lose that electron and form a positive ion.
